# Service Accounts: String Extraction

The `extract-i18n` script pulls translatable strings from all Bramblewick repos and pushes them to the Glossa service. It runs under the `i18n-extractor` service account. Do not run it under your personal account; Glossa rate-limits individual users aggressively. The account has write access to the staging catalog only. Set the token in your shell before invoking the script. The current staging token is below.

API key for kahap-kafog: zpat15_6qzxZ7YR8aDwjmp

Action item: harden the Ostrel kiosk watchdog. During the outage, the watchdog restarted the shell loop every 40 seconds but never escalated, so kiosks cycled for six hours unnoticed. Add a restart counter with escalation after three failures, emit a heartbeat metric, and page the floor-ops rotation on sustained flapping. Also disable the watchdog's silent self-update path; it masked the broken build. Owner: kiosk platform team. Due next sprint. Escalation thresholds and the paging matrix are defined on the page below.

dashboard of taduf-yagap = https://confluence.tolvaqsys.internal/display/display/projects/display

**Action Item 4 — Tidecaster widget cache**

Owner: Priya's team, due end of sprint. The tide-table widget served stale predictions for Gullport for six hours because the cache TTL ignored station-level overrides. We need per-station TTLs plus an alert when prediction age exceeds one cycle. Release manager should gate the next Shoreline deploy on this fix. Implementation notes and the alert spec are here.

runbook for yadup-fahif: https://jira.qorvelcorp.internal/spaces/spaces/spaces/b46212397071